IAF technician shot dead in Bihar

An Indian Air Force (IAF) employee was shot dead by a group of people in Bihar's Nalanda district, police said today.

The incident happened at Baswanbigaha village under the jurisdiction of Bihar Sharif police station on Thursday night, the police said.

He was a technician with the IAF and was posted in Karnataka, the Sub-Divisional Police Officer (SDPO) of Sadar, Nishit Priya, said.

The technician had come home to the village on leave, the SDPO said.

A man called Arvind Yadav along with two to three men attacked the technician's residence on Thursday night and shot him, Priya said.

The seriously injured technician was taken to Sadar hospital and from there he was referred to Patna Medical College and Hospital (PMCH), the SDPO said, adding that the technician died on the way to the hospital.

The deceased was identified as 25-year-old Suday Yadav, the SDPO said.

Police are conducting raids to nab the culprits, the police officer said.
